Изобретение относится к технологии и может быть использовано в производстве керамических изоляторов для свечей зажигания. Способ позволяет интенсифицировать процесс удаления термопластичной связки из керамической заготовки, а устройство позволяет изготовлять изделия с заданной глубиной пористого слоя по всей поверхности нагрева независимо от места расположения заготовки в капсуле с регулируемым количеством удаленной связки и со стопроцентным выходом годных изделий. Способ осуществляется в многоместной капсуле с металлическим вкладышем с ячейками для установки заготовок и засыпки в них адсорбента, покрывающего заготовку. Капсулу устанавливают в печь, среда которой имеет температуру выше температуры испарения связки. Капсула и заготовки нагреваются и происходит истечение связки из пор заготовки до заданной величины. Заготовку выдерживают в печи до завершения процесса и извлекают его из печи. The method allows to intensify the process of removing a thermoplastic ligament from a ceramic preform, and the device allows to manufacture products with a given depth of the porous layer over the entire heating surface regardless of the location of the preform in the capsule with an adjustable amount of the removed ligament and with one hundred percent yield of suitable products. The method is carried out in a multi-capsule with a metal liner with cells for setting the blanks and filling them with the adsorbent covering the blank. The capsule is installed in a furnace, the environment of which has a temperature above the evaporation temperature of the bundle. The capsule and the billet are heated and ligament flows from the pores of the billet to a predetermined value. The billet is kept in the furnace until the process is completed and removed from the furnace. Due to the intensive warming up of the workpiece, the process of the outflow of the ligament occurs in a shorter period of time.
